Elliptical Forward vs Reverse for Muscles
Elliptical trainers weren’t designed to build muscles. The goal was to create a cardiovascular workout machine that would simulate running while putting less stress on the joints. But because you engage your legs to move the pedals of this low-impact cardio machine, you can’t help but strengthen and tone them. And since the elliptical can be pedaled forward or backward, it works different muscle groups and puts variety into your workout.
